Dismissed

The appeal for TDIU, SMC, and DEA benefits prior to October 23, 2020 is dismissed as moot because the Veteran has been awarded SMC and DEA benefits from January 16, 2018.

The deciding factor: The Board finds that the Veteran has already been granted SMC and DEA benefits from the earliest possible effective date, rendering the claims for TDIU, SMC, and DEA benefits prior to October 23, 2020 moot.

What this means for you

A dismissal means the Board did not decide the issue on its merits — usually because it was withdrawn or had become moot. It says more about procedure than about whether a claim like this can win.
